Wheels are a crucial part of your Kia’s overall performance. They support the weight of the vehicle, help with steering, and enable movement by turning the tires. Without functioning wheels, your vehicle would be unable to drive, no matter how powerful the engine is. If your wheels are damaged, it's important to replace them promptly to avoid further complications.

What Wheels Do for Your Kia

The wheels of your vehicle connect the tires to the rest of the vehicle, allowing you to drive smoothly. They allow the tires to rotate, providing traction and stability on the road. Whether you’re driving a Kia Sportage or a Kia Rio, having high-quality wheels is essential for ensuring safe, comfortable, and reliable driving. Well-maintained wheels ensure that your tires stay properly aligned and wear evenly over time.

Why Wheels Break Down

Wheels can break down due to factors like rough road conditions, corrosion, or improper maintenance. Constant exposure to the elements, including salt and moisture, can cause wheels to corrode. Impact with potholes, curbs, or debris can also cause wheel damage, leading to cracks or bending. If you notice vibrations, uneven tire wear, or difficulty steering, it could be a sign that your wheels need attention.
